There are many reasons why it is best for your business to hire a chartered accountant. Perhaps the most vital is linked to the key word, ‘professionalism’. Every person who adds up money and ‘accounts’ for how it is earned, saved and spent is an accountant. Not everyone is a professional accountant.

Members of the accountants’ institute earn high salaries because they are highly trained and competent. They have spent time acquiring general academic qualifications before entering the specialist training that is required as part of membership. First they work as lowly paid articled clerks even though they have academic degrees. As clerks working in accounting firms they learn the hard lessons of their profession, doing hum drum work.

It is in the interests of any professional board to maintain high standards. This ensures them high fees and respectability. More importantly, it means that clients can pay for and delight in skilled, efficient service.

Even after a person has been accepted as a member of a chartered accountants’ institute strict rules require him up to scratch, he is required to keep abreast of developments and deliver brilliant services to his clients. Failure or negligence in any area may lad to disbarment from the profession with consequent loss of earnings.

In addition to learning the intricacies of accounting systems and procedures chartered accountants have the lesson of prudence instilled in them. That means that they tend to be ultra careful and responsible with other peoples’ money.

Being trained in prudence accountants are not always successful entrepreneurs. They tend to be so risk averse that they cannot take the risks that may be necessary for success. But the fact that they may not be excellent at running their own business does not disqualify them from being excellent at their job, which is not starting and running a business.

It is best to hire a chartered accountant for your business because quality professional advice will be useful. It may not be an indispensable ingredient for success, but it will certainly be a excellent defence against failure.

During the running of a new business, the company’s book-keeping can often appear to be a hard thing to do. But, as long as one keeps excellent records on a regular basis, that person need not go through a lot of distress with the process. Doing ones books might even help to improve businesses. This article takes a look at basic bookkeeping for new business start ups, and how it can be best performed.

A primary task in book-keeping is taking records of receipts and invoices. This needs to be done regularly if it is to stay accurate, and not have things missing from it by accident. Such mistakes can cause problems for a company if they are not addressed.

Order is an essential part of excellent book-keeping. This is due to things needing to be clear when being checked. Thus, one needs to keep his or her books clean, and make sure he or she puts them in a safe space. Doing these things will help them be more easily checked as and when they need to be.

People who are running their own business are not always going to know everything about book-keeping. Therefore, when something comes up that causes one to become baffled, if the problem seems too hard to work out, it is probably best to get in contact with a qualified book-keeper for help.

A huge benefit of keeping books is that they can be a excellent guide to any problems that have arisen in ones company. For instance, one may be spending more than he or she wants, and the books may make this clear.

For over 25 years stock options have been the professional’s choice for investing and trading. In the last 10-15 years non-professional investors have been catching on and using them more and more. Although they can be risky due to their leverage and time decay, they can also be highly rewarding. Fundamentally there are two types: puts and calls, and we shall spend the rest of this article talking about call options.

If you reckon a stock will go up in price, you could buy a call option. That gives you the right to exercise your call option at any point between today an its expiration. If you did exercise your right then you would pay the strike price per share for the stock the option was written on. You can set the expiration date and strike price to anything you like. For example, if you buy a “September 21 Cisco call” then you have the right to buy one hundred shares of Cisco stock for $21 per share at any point between today and late September (options always expire on the 3rd Friday).

When investing in options there is a basic choice to be made: Do you want to be a seller or a buyer? Given that options are wasting assets (they lose value as time passes) and that 75% of options held until expiration will expire out of the money, most professionals are sellers of options instead of buyers (and most retail investors are buyers of options instead of sellers). The risk when selling call options is that the underlying stock could rise quickly before expiration, forcing the seller to go into the open market to buy shares at whatever price so that he can fulfill his obligation to deliver shares if the buyer exercises his right to buy them. Because of this, most investors who sell options will also buy the underlying stock at he same time, making what is called a “covered call” investment.

Here’s an example covered call trade. Imagine you own 100 shares of BAC that you paid $14.50 for. You sell an option that expires 3 months from now with a strike of 15 for $1. That means you will receive $100 today in exchange for giving up your stock at a price of 15 at any point in the next three months (up to the holder of the option to choose if and when he wants to do that). So, if BAC shoots up to $16 you will have to sell your stock for $15 to the person who bought your option in the beginning. But remember, he paid you $1 at that time, so you really sold your stock for $15 + $1 = $16.

Investing in covered calls is not hard. Due to the huge number of possibilities (over 150,000 combinations of expiration date, strike price, and underlying stock) it helps if you use software (ie a covered call scanner) to sort through them. Because each option controls 100 shares you must have at least 100 shares of something before you can write a covered call.
